Err... So you want to protect the incumbent ISP's? Even those once
started off with 200 customers. Who is going to decide if some (today)
small ISP is worthy of receiving its own PA space or not?
Pretty much any ISP is capable of obtaining their own PA space under
current RIR policies, regardless of size. The prohibition on PA space
is to end sites, not ISPs.
See, for example:
http://www.arin.net/policy/index.html#six511
The myth that only large, established ISPs are able to obtain PA IPv6
address space really needs to disappear.
